About Climeworks

Climeworks is a Swiss company that captures CO2 directly from the air using Direct Air Capture technology, then permanently stores it underground or recycles it.

Why We Invested

  • Global leader in direct air capture with operational facilities

  • First-mover advantage with Orca and Mammoth plants in Iceland

  • Growing corporate demand for verified carbon removal credits

  • Essential technology for achieving net-zero emissions targets
